Complete Île-aux-Tourtes Bridge Closure: Sept 6-9 - What You Need to Know

Are you planning on driving across the Île-aux-Tourtes Bridge next week? The entire bridge will be closed from September 6th to 9th for essential maintenance! This closure will significantly impact traffic flow, particularly for those traveling between Montreal and the West Island.

Impact on Traffic

Introduction: The closure will cause a significant surge in traffic on alternative routes.

Facets:

  • Increased Congestion: Highways 40, 20, and 13 will experience increased congestion, especially during peak hours.
  • Delay Expectations: Commuters and travelers should expect delays of at least 30 minutes to an hour on these alternative routes.
  • Impact on Businesses: Businesses operating on the West Island side of the bridge may experience reduced customer traffic.
  • Mitigations: Planning your trip during non-peak hours, utilizing alternative routes, and considering public transportation options can mitigate these impacts.
